What Is Real-Time Expense Capture and Why Does It Matter?

Real-time expense capture refers to the process of digitally recording financial transactions as they happen, using mobile apps, cloud-based software, or integrated point-of-sale systems. Unlike traditional methods—where receipts pile up and are entered manually days or weeks later—real-time capture ensures every penny is tracked instantly. This shift is crucial for several reasons:

  • Accuracy: Reduces human error from manual data entry.
  • Compliance: Helps meet tax and audit requirements with precise records.
  • Budget Control: Provides live visibility into spending, preventing overshoot.
  • Time Savings: Eliminates the need for post-event reconciliation.

For businesses, this means fewer financial surprises and faster reimbursement cycles. For individuals, it simplifies personal budgeting. By adopting real-time tools, you can transform expense management from a dreaded chore into a seamless part of your daily routine.

Key Benefits of Implementing Real-Time Expense Capture

Adopting a real-time approach offers tangible advantages that go beyond simple convenience. Here are the top benefits backed by industry trends:

  • Instant Visibility: Managers and accountants can view spending patterns as they develop, enabling proactive decision-making.
  • Fraud Prevention: Real-time data makes it harder to submit duplicate or fraudulent claims.
  • Enhanced Productivity: Employees spend minutes instead of hours on expense reports.
  • Integration Ready: Modern solutions sync with accounting software like QuickBooks or Xero for automated workflows.

To maximize these benefits, it’s essential to choose the right platform. Tools that combine mobile capture with cloud storage and AI-powered categorization are particularly effective. Best Practices for Effective Real-Time Expense Capture

Implementing real-time expense capture is only half the battle; optimizing its use ensures long-term success. Follow these best practices to get the most out of your system:

  • Set Clear Policies: Define what expenses are eligible and how they should be recorded (e.g., via photo of receipt or digital invoice).
  • Train Your Team: Ensure everyone understands the tool’s features, from scanning to categorization.
  • Automate Where Possible: Use apps that auto-populate currency rates, tax codes, or project codes.
  • Review Regularly: Schedule weekly checks to catch anomalies early.

One common pitfall is relying solely on manual entry even with a real-time system. To avoid this, integrate your capture tool with corporate credit cards or bank feeds. How to Choose the Right Real-Time Expense Tool

With numerous options on the market, selecting the best tool can be overwhelming. Focus on these criteria to narrow down your choice:

  • Mobile Experience: Look for intuitive apps with OCR (optical character recognition) for receipt scanning.
  • Cloud Syncing: Ensure data is backed up and accessible across devices.
  • Reporting Features: Customizable dashboards and export options are must-haves.
  • Cost: Compare pricing models—per user, per month, or flat fee—against your budget.

Many users find that a dedicated solution outperforms generic spreadsheet templates. For instance, platforms that specialize in expense management often include mileage tracking and multi-currency support. Before committing, test the tool’s scanning speed and accuracy with a few test receipts.

Real-World Applications and Future Trends

Real-time expense capture is already transforming industries. In consulting, it allows billable hours to be linked directly to expenses. In retail, it tracks inventory-related costs instantly. Looking ahead, AI and machine learning will further automate categorization and flag unusual spending patterns. Blockchain may also enhance security by creating immutable expense records.
